About This Property
Discover what makes this home specialLockton is a well-designed three-bedroom semi-detached home located in the vibrant town of Cleckheaton, BD19 6HS. This property offers a perfect blend of modern living and practical space, featuring a spacious lounge, a contemporary kitchen with dining area, and three comfortable bedrooms including a master with an en-suite bathroom. The layout is thoughtfully planned to maximise natural light and provide a seamless flow between living spaces, ideal for families or professionals seeking comfort and convenience.
Situated on plot 105 within a well-planned development, the property benefits from a south-east facing rear garden ensuring good sunlight throughout the day, particularly in the kitchen and dining areas. Its proximity to local amenities and transport links makes it an attractive choice for buyers looking for a community-focused lifestyle with easy access to Leeds and Bradford. The inclusion of a downstairs WC and ample storage adds to the practical appeal of this home.

Local Amenities
The property is located close to Whitechapel Church of England Primary School and Whitcliffe Mount School, both well-regarded educational institutions serving families in the area. Cleckheaton town centre offers a variety of shops, eateries, and essential services, providing everyday convenience. For commuters, Cleckheaton Railway Station offers direct links to Leeds and Bradford, enhancing connectivity.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ate the nearby Spen Valley Greenway and local parks, which provide ample opportunities for leisure and recreation in a semi-rural setting.
